    Hi Mickey,welcome. Excuse my ignorance but I'm always fascinated when I hear that a slot is exploitable. Isn't a slot just a type of RNG with bells and whistles? Is it that you see A drop in so you know that B maybe comes next? I don't expect you to cough up trade secrets here.... Like I say it fascinates me.

    In the case of the Diamond Thief slot this is what's happening. You can see the valise on the LED screen at the top of the machine. There are nine sections in the valise correspond to the nine positions the symbols can land in the screen. You shoudl see some diamonds in the valise. When a diamond symbol lands in the screen it will put a diamond into the corresponding section in the valise. When you fill the valise up you will get a bonus that averages about 100 coins. The trick to this game is you only play it when you find it needing just a few diamonds to get the bonus. Once you collect the bonus you cash out and walk because the game is back in negative mode.
